Boeing Global Services is currently seeking a self-motivated Entry Level Software Engineer to become part of the Training Systems team in Hazelwood, MO. This Software Engineer is excited to develop software for real-time distributed systems and is familiar with distributed communication and messaging as well as multithreaded application development.

The P-8 Vehicle Simulation Software Team develops quality training software of onboard surveillance and weapons systems and the software for a full motion pilot training simulator for both Domestic and Foreign Military Sales (FMS) as well as Direct Commercial Sales (DCS).

P-8 Aircrew Training currently supports multiple concurrent contracts (foreign and domestic) and continues to grow with the next large-scale USN development planned in 2023. The P-8 Aircrew Training Program operates in a SAFe Agile environment using cross-functional teams (Software, Systems Engineering, Integration) all driving toward a common trainer delivery.
